The instrument is used for simultaneous dynamic and static light scattering with transparent and turbid samples and is equipped with a HeNe laser light source with a wavelength of 632.8nm and a maximum power of 35 mW. The sample is filled into cylindrical glass cells of a diameter of 3, 5 or 10 mm or 10 mm square cells and placed in the temperature controlled index-matching bath. The scattered light is detected within an angular range of 15 to 140° by two efficient Avalanche Photo Diodes and processed by a Flex correlator in a 3D cross-correlation configuration. In aqueous samples we have access to scattering vectors between 0.0034 and 0.025nm-1.The apparatus is equipped with a sample goniometer to characterize non-ergodic samples. It uses the new modulated cross correlation technique for optimized signal content.

 

The instrument is typically used for:

-   Molecular weight determination (Zimm plots).

-   Particle sizing via hydrodynamic radius.

-   Particle form factor determination.

-           Structure factor and dynamic structure factor measurements for strongly interacting dilute and concentrated systems.
